The Rise of Autonomous Team Structures

Self-directed teams are emerging as a revolutionary organizational model, challenging traditional hierarchical management approaches. These autonomous units are characterized by their ability to self-organize, make collective decisions, and adapt rapidly to changing business environments. By empowering employees with greater decision-making authority and reducing bureaucratic layers, organizations are discovering enhanced creativity, faster innovation cycles, and improved overall organizational agility. The transition towards autonomous teams represents more than a technological trend; it's a profound cultural transformation. Employees are being encouraged to develop cross-functional skills, embrace collaborative technologies, and take ownership of project outcomes. This shift demands a new set of competencies, including advanced digital literacy, emotional intelligence, and the ability to work effectively in decentralized environments.
